Engineered for reliability and performance, this Titanium Grade 5 (Ti-6Al-4V) stock sheet boasts a precise thickness of 0.113 inches, a length of 45 inches, and a width of 31 inches. This alloy exhibits excellent mechanical properties including high tensile strength and fatigue resistance, coupled with superior biocompatibility and exceptional resistance to oxidation and corrosion in harsh environments. Its high strength and low density make it a preferred material for critical components in aerospace structures, implantable medical devices, and high-stress industrial machinery.

| ❌ Mistake | ✅ Correct Approach |
|---|---|
| Using standard steel cutting tools without proper lubrication or speed settings. | Employ carbide or high-speed steel tooling with appropriate coolant and reduced cutting speeds to prevent tool wear and material overheating. |
| Inadequate preparation of weld joints, leading to porosity or lack of fusion. | Thoroughly clean and degrease joint surfaces. Ensure proper joint design and maintain a consistent inert gas shield (Argon) during welding. |
